Brand Strategy

 

A clear brand strategy lies at the heart of all successful organisations, guiding everything they do. A brand strategy defines your purpose, brand positioning, values and personality. It defines not only who you are and what you do, but importantly, why you do it – and what sets you apart from your competitors.

The benefits of a clear brand strategy

 

A well-defined and executed brand strategy affects all aspects of a business. It is the compass that guides business strategy and decision-making, from which mergers and acquisitions to undertake, to which new products to launch, to which employees to hire, to how and where to speak to your customers.

A clear and well-executed brand strategy leads to a strong connection with customers, employees and other stakeholders, a consistent brand message and ultimately, higher brand equity.

Brand portfolio strategy

Portfolio strategy refers to the way businesses with multiple brands organize those brands to ensure that they have the right number and type of brands to achieve their business objectives. Having a defined portfolio strategy will enable you to answer two key questions: which parts of the market do you want to cover, and, how will you use your brands to cover these? The benefits of a clear portfolio strategy include:

  • Increased brand equity: the ability to optimize each brand’s offer, making it credible and appealing to the maximum number of target consumers
  • Decreased brand investment: you are investing in fewer brands with clearly defined strategic roles
  • Increased consumer clarity: having fewer, clearer, stronger brands makes it easier for customers to navigate choice

Customer value proposition (CVP)

A CVP explains how your brand positioning turns up for a particular target audience. You may have several CVPs – one for each of your brand’s defined target audiences – especially if these audiences are quite different. A CVP firstly defines the target audience and their specific need or problem. It then describes how your brand solves that problem or addresses that need differently to your competition, and the proof points, or reasons your customers can believe that.

Employee value proposition (EVP)

Strong, enduring brands are built from the inside out, by motivated and committed employees who understand an organisation’s brand, vision and values and the role they play in delivering to them. An EVP shapes the culture of your organisation and is central to the employee experience. It allows each employee to see how he or she fits into the grand scheme of delivering on your brand promise. It enables your brand positioning to shine through every employee, affecting the customer experience. And it will help you to attract and retain the best new talent.
